Prosciutto Wrapped Rosemary Chicken Thighs

ingredients
- 1⁄4 cup extra virgin olive oil, plus more for drizzling
- 2 large garlic cloves, peeled and very thinly sliced
- 1 bunch fresh rosemary
- 8 pieces good quality boneless skinless chicken thighs (trimmed fat)
- salt & freshly ground black pepper
- 8 thin slices prosciutto di Parma
- 2 lemons, cut into thin wedges
- drizzle balsamic vinegar
directions
- Heat a double burner grill pan, griddle pan, or outdoor grill over medium-high heat.
- Pour about 1/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il into a shallow dish and add the garlic.
- Strip the leaves off a sprig of rosemary and finely chop, about 1 tablespoon. Add the chopped rosemary to the bowl with the garlic and oil. Break the remaining rosemary up into 8 small sprigs about the size of the chicken pieces.
- Season the chicken pieces with salt and pepper, to taste, and add them to the garlic mixture. Turn to coat. Wrap the chicken pieces in prosciutto, securing the ham with a sprig of rosemary as you wrap. The sprigs should stick out a bit at the edges of the ham. Drizzle the chicken with more oil and grill for 12 minutes, turning occasionally.
- Serve 2 pieces of chicken for each serving, along with some lemon wedges for squeezing over the top. Drizzle with balsamic vinegar and serve.
